Abstract:
Objective:To establish the extraction and separation method of flavone from the Folium malloti apeltae and TLC identification method. Methods:The Folium malloti apeltae was extracted by 95% ethyl alcohol, and the ethanol recovery by rotary distillation. The extracted Folium malloti apeltae was mixed well with silicone. It was eluted with petroleum ether and extracted with ethyl acetate. Then, the concentrated ethyl acetate fraction was recovered. The ethyl acetate fraction was separated and purified on a polyamide column with gradient elution of water and methanol. The TLC identification was carried out with daposthride as the reference substance, the leaves as the reference material, the silica gel G plate as the adsorbent, and chloroform methanol formic acid (10:3:0.3) as the developing agent. Results:Apigenin-7-O-glucoside obtained from Folium malloti apeltae. TLC identification method of Folium malloti apeltae was established with detectable spots and satisfactory separating result. Conclusions:This method to identify Folium malloti apeltae is accurate and rapid, which can be used for the quality control of Folium malloti apeltae.
